The Siemens SENTRON 3VA2463-6HL32-0AB0 is a 3-pole molded case circuit breaker (MCCB) rated for 630 A continuous current at 40 °C, with a maximum breaking capacity of 242 kA at 240 V AC. The 630 A frame covers large industrial loads: main switchboards, transformer secondaries, or heavy busway feeds. Breaking capacity drops across higher voltages — 187 kA at 415 V and 440 V, 121 kA at 500 V, and 9 kA at 690 V. That 9 kA figure at 690 V is the weak link: if your system runs 690 V with a high fault-current potential, this breaker may not clear a bolted fault. The adjustable thermal-magnetic trip (minimum 945 A, maximum 5 670 A) gives selectivity headroom for coordinating with downstream breakers.
